WebFeb 2, 2024 · Generally, you are not allowed to pay with MediSave on outpatient treatment, except for diagnostic scans/tests, renal dialysis for kidney failure, and selected treatments for cancer and HIV. BUT, you can spend up to $500/year on chronic disease management (subject to 15% co-payment in cash), mammograms, and selected vaccinations.
